How Optical Thin Film Coatings by HHV Ltd Are Revolutionizing Precision Optics and Photonics In today’s era of rapid technological innovation, Optical Thin Film Coatings play a critical role in enhancing the performance and functionality of optical devices. These coatings, which are layered materials deposited on optical components, serve to manipulate light through reflection, transmission, absorption, and polarization. Advanced Applications of Optical Thin Film Coatings Optical Thin Film Coatings developed by HHV Ltd are used across a variety of sectors, including aerospace, defense, medical imaging, telecommunications, and scientific research. These coatings are designed with high precision to meet exacting
specifications, whether it's reducing glare, enhancing image clarity, or protecting sensitive components. In space and defense applications, HHV Ltd’s coatings are trusted for their durability in extreme environments. Their Optical Thin Film Coatings have been utilized in space missions, where reliability under thermal and mechanical stress is non-negotiable. In the medical field, these coatings enhance the accuracy of diagnostic instruments, including endoscopes and laser systems. Moreover, telecommunications equipment that relies on fiber optics benefits immensely from coatings that reduce signal loss and improve light transmission. HHV Ltd’s contributions here ensure that data moves faster and more efficiently, supporting the infrastructure of modern communication networks.
